Analysis
Republic of Korea recorded 880.21 kt for manure management — emissions (co2eq) from ch4 in 2050. That is the highest value across all 65 years on record.
Over the whole period, manure management — emissions (co2eq) from ch4 in Republic of Korea peaked at 880.21 kt in 2050 and was at its lowest, 105.82 kt, in 1961.
That places Republic of Korea 59th out of 195 countries with data for 2050,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
